Key Responsibilities:

  • Review/study MOT’s, blueprints, and sketches to determine operations to be performed on part
  • Determines fixtures, cutting tools, attachments, programs, and gages needed
  • Aligns and secures holding fixture, installs cutting tools in proper holders and puts holder in machine and sets tools offsets
  • Ensure the inspection department work flow is supporting production needs
  • Loads programs corresponding to the operation into computer, checks tools and programs are in correct order of operation and edits program, if necessary
  • Starts and observes machine operation to detect malfunctions or out-of-tolerance machining and adjusts machine controls as required
  • Sets up and maintains proper inspection method for all machined parts and communicates with coworkers where necessary for smooth transition of work shifts
  • Performs in-process inspections
  • Completes all paperwork including MOTs, DMRs, Non-Conforming Material requests, and First Article Inspection Forms in accordance to our procedures and policies
  • Identifies and records non-conforming parts as discrepant
  • Verifies quantity, customer part number and revision to the MOT and Blueprints
  • Adhere to company policies and procedures, including ITAR and other compliance regulations

Basic Skills & Abilities:

  • Basic use of CNC control, operation, and maintenance requirements
  • Read and understand B/P's, including assemblies, dimensions, tolerances, symbols, notes, abbreviations, geometric dimensions, tolerance, and other standard nomenclature per customer, government, or industry standards
  • Loads material/parts into machine and programs
  • Daily maintenance on machine (checking fluid levels, cleaning out chips)
  • In process inspection of parts
  • Enter tool offsets to compensate for tool wear
  • Replacement of worn or damaged tools (inserts, boring bars, end mills drills, etc.)
  • Filling out the MOT and their Job Sheets properly
  • Maintaining correct count of parts on the MOT for their operations
  • Tagging hardware and recording discrepancies on proper paperwork for hardware known to the operator to be discrepant
  • Recording inspection data at proper intervals per the Inspection Traveler or other company paperwork
  • Communicate any job-related issues / questions (part feature, program, inspection, etc.) to lead person for resolution / clarification
  • Maintain a clean and organized workspace
  • Report all machine malfunctions to the lead
  • To read initial and date reject histories attached to MOT's

Physical Requirements:

  • Physical Demands: Must be able to stand for the majority of the work shift, reach overhead, and bend to the floor. – exert 20 to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and\or exert 10 to 25 pounds of force frequently, and\or – exert up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ects
  • Visual Acuity: Ability to detect surface defects, tool wear, or measurement deviations - good near vision for reading drawings, measurements, and digital readouts, and computer screens
  • Must tolerate exposure to machining dust, oils, and moderate noise levels in a manufacturing environment
